Bordering Kensington Market and Chinatown, this small Malaysian hotspot offers the best of both worlds: fiery Asian fare in a hip setting. Also, in keeping with the area, it's easy on the pocket. The Matahari Platter - a selection of satays, spring rolls, wontons and pickles - is a good place to start, though curries and seafood are equally tasty. Service is helpful, especially when navigating some of the more exotic menu items. Best to reserve.
